**Product Portfolio and Strategic Collaborations**
Incyte’s extensive product lineup includes JAKAFI, ICLUSIG, MONJUVI, and NIKTIMVO, among others. These therapeutics target a range of conditions from myelofibrosis to chronic graft-versus-host disease, underscoring the company’s commitment to addressing unmet medical needs. The pipeline also boasts promising clinical-stage products targeting various cancers and dermatological conditions, positioning Incyte for sustained growth.
Strategic collaborations with renowned entities such as Novartis, Lilly, and Syndax amplify Incyte’s research capabilities and market reach, fostering innovation and accelerating product development.
